When the Practice Grows, Fragmentation Grows with It
As case volume and team size expand, diligence practices face common operational breakdowns across intake, evidence management, and report production.
Scattered Client Intake
Requests arrive through unstandardized email threads, with missing entity identifiers and loose attachments requiring repetitive manual triage.
Fragmented Working Notes
Investigators maintain personal note systems and disconnected registry downloads, making peer review and quality control difficult to standardize.
Inconsistent Report Quality
Report structures, evidence calibration, and formatting vary under deadline pressure, placing heavy burden on senior editorial reviewers.
Buried Subject Knowledge
Critical findings on beneficial owners and corporate groups vanish into completed case folders, forcing the next investigator to start from scratch.
